Wooden Structure Repair in Olathe, KS
Wooden structure repair services address issues related to the integrity and safety of wooden elements on residential properties, including decks, fences, pergolas, and wood siding. These projects typically involve fixing rotting, cracked, or warped wood, replacing damaged sections, and reinforcing weakened structures to ensure longevity and stability. Property owners often seek this service when noticing signs of deterioration such as sagging, splintering, or visible decay, especially in areas exposed to moisture or harsh weather conditions.
Before requesting wooden structure repairs, homeowners should consider the extent of the damage and whether the affected areas require partial or complete replacement. It’s helpful to understand the age and condition of the existing wood, as well as any previous repairs or treatments that may influence the repair approach. Clear information about the specific structures needing attention and any safety concerns can assist in determining the most appropriate repair solutions for maintaining the property's safety and appearance.

Wooden Structure Repair Questions
What types of wooden structures can be repaired? Repairs can address decks, porches, fences, and wooden framing that have sustained damage or deterioration.
How can I tell if my wooden structure needs repair? Signs include sagging, rotting, cracking, or insect damage, which indicate the need for assessment and possible repair.
What causes damage to wooden structures? Common causes include moisture exposure, pests, age, and structural stress over time.
What are common repair options for wooden structures? Repairs may involve replacing damaged wood, reinforcing existing framing, or applying protective treatments to extend lifespan.
